eGistics, Inc. and SortLogic SYSTEMS Launch New Era of Electronic Check and Payments Automation.


DALLAS -- eGistics, Inc. and SortLogic SYSTEMS, a division of Omni-Soft, Inc., today announced Virtual Exchange, a highly secure, system-agnostic platform that combines best-of-breed on-demand image and data management services with component-based connectivity software to deliver a very scalable architecture for next-generation, electronic payments automation.

Designed as a conduit for electronic payments processing, the platform archives all images and data, facilitates truncation of Check 21 items at the first point of capture, accommodates any kind of source payment, and outputs images and data in industry standard formats.

Virtual Exchange is the only payments exchange service to combine hosted image and data archival management and delivery services from eGistics, with virtual capture, check image exchange and systems connectivity modules from SortLogic SYSTEMS. This combination of technologies and processes gives any image-enabled financial services organization the ability to import and export image and data files without changes to its existing systems. About SortLogic SYSTEMS

SortLogic SYSTEMS, a division of Omni-Soft, Inc., develops software components that drive the electronic banking enterprise.
